Helping to separate the wheat from the chaff, the Telegraph has just released its annual ranking of the 650 best pubs in the UK, featuring 500 joints from England and 150 from Scotland, Wales and Northern Ireland. Pubs were selected by a panel of experts for criteria including a welcoming atmosphere, high-quality drinks, and a strong sense of community.
The capital did us proud, with 44 London boozers featuring in the paper’s ranking including many Time Out favourites.
We love the Coach & Horses on Greek Street, a Soho institution that was once home to London’s self-proclaimed ‘rudest landlord’. He’s gone now, but these days the pub serves a rotating cast of excellent independent ales and an impeccable crisp selection. The Pembury Tavern in Hackney, which is home to one of our favourite ‘zas in the capital, Ace Pizza, is also worth a visit. Gospel Oak’s unpretentious Southampton Arms, known for its pork baps and real ales, is well deserving of a spot in the ranking according to us.
